Rosewood Beach Park District of Highland Park

Web883 Sheridan Rd | 847.579.3166. Swimming is Closed for the Season. Open Daily. Dawn to Dusk. Rosewood is a national award-winning beach that features a nature cove for ecological and nature programs, a guarded swimming beach, and a recreation beach. WebGovernment. The Park District is a separate taxing entity governed by a five-member elected Board of Park Commissioners. Members serve without compensation and are directly responsible to the electorate. Daily operations are handled by a professional staff led by the Executive Director.
